Explanation

Multiple records in different transaction currencies can be aggregated, compared, or analyzed with regard to a single currency, by using an exchange rate. This is known as the base currency. You first define a base currency for the organization and then define exchange rates to associate the base currency with transaction currencies. The base currency is the currency in which other currencies are quoted. The exchange rate is the value of a transaction currency equal to one Not E: Prevent import on national holiday- This check box manages the import of the exchange rate for public holiday's date. For example, if you select this check box and use the European Central Bank as the exchange rate provider, the system will not update the exchange rate on a public holiday that is related to the current legal entity.
